真正编程厉害的是什么样
-
真正编程厉害的人,具备以下几个方面的特点和能力:
-
扎实的编程基础:编程厉害的人首先要有扎实的编程基础,包括熟悉常用编程语言、数据结构与算法、计算机网络等基础知识。他们能够熟练运用各种编程语言来解决问题,并能够理解和设计高效的数据结构和算法。
-
解决问题的能力:编程厉害的人能够准确地分析和解决问题,他们能够将复杂的问题拆解成简单的子问题,并逐步解决每个子问题。他们善于思考和提出创新的解决方案,并且能够通过不同的角度来审视问题,找到最优的解决方案。
-
编码规范和良好的代码风格:编程厉害的人注重编码规范和良好的代码风格,他们能够写出易于理解和维护的代码。他们清晰地命名变量和函数,注释清楚每一行代码的作用,遵循良好的代码结构和设计原则。
-
学习和自我提升的能力:编程世界变化迅速,编程厉害的人能够持续学习和自我提升。他们善于阅读和学习最新的编程技术和工具,跟随行业的发展趋势,并能够将新的知识应用到实践中。
-
团队合作和沟通能力:编程厉害的人不仅仅是个人能力强,还具备良好的团队合作和沟通能力。他们能够与团队成员有效地合作,分享知识和经验,解决团队面临的问题。他们能够清晰地表达自己的想法,理解他人的需求,并能够与他人有效地沟通和协调。
总之,编程厉害的人不仅具备扎实的编程基础和解决问题的能力,还注重编码规范和良好的代码风格,持续学习和自我提升,并具备团队合作和沟通能力。他们不断追求卓越,不断挑战自己,成为技术领域的佼佼者。
1年前 -
-
编程厉害的人具备以下特点:
-
强大的逻辑思维能力:编程是一门逻辑严谨的技术,编程厉害的人能够清晰地理解问题,并通过逻辑思维解决问题。他们能够将复杂的问题分解为简单的步骤,并且能够推理和预测程序的执行结果。
-
深入的编程知识:编程厉害的人对编程语言和相关技术有深入的了解。他们熟悉常用的数据结构和算法,并且能够根据具体的问题选择合适的数据结构和算法来解决问题。他们还了解编程语言的特性和用法,能够高效地利用编程语言的功能来实现代码。
-
良好的问题解决能力:编程厉害的人善于解决问题。他们能够迅速定位问题的根源,并且能够找到解决问题的方法。他们具备良好的调试和排查错误的能力,并且能够有效地解决各种编程中遇到的困难和挑战。
-
持续学习和自我提升的意识:编程是一个不断发展和变化的领域,编程厉害的人具备持续学习和自我提升的意识。他们会主动学习新的编程语言和技术,关注行业的最新动态,并且在实践中不断地提升自己的编程能力。
-
团队合作能力:编程厉害的人不仅仅是个人能力出色,还具备良好的团队合作能力。他们能够与团队成员有效地沟通和协作,能够理解和解决团队中遇到的问题。他们能够与其他人合作开发和维护复杂的软件项目,并且能够有效地分配任务和协调团队的工作。
总之,编程厉害的人不仅仅是技术上的高手,还具备良好的思维能力、问题解决能力、学习能力和团队合作能力。他们能够通过编程解决复杂的问题,并且能够不断地提升自己的编程能力。
1年前 -
-
编程是一门需要不断学习和实践的技能,因此编程厉害的人通常具备以下几个方面的特点:
-
扎实的基础知识:编程厉害的人通常具备扎实的编程基础知识,包括算法和数据结构、编程语言的语法和特性、操作系统和计算机网络等方面的知识。他们了解不同编程范式和设计模式,并能根据问题的需求选择合适的解决方案。
-
解决问题的能力:编程厉害的人擅长分析和解决问题。他们能够将复杂的问题拆分成更小的子问题,并找到合适的算法和数据结构来解决这些子问题。他们熟悉调试和测试工具,能够快速定位和修复代码中的错误。
-
代码质量和可维护性:编程厉害的人注重代码的质量和可维护性。他们编写的代码结构清晰、易读易懂,有良好的命名和注释习惯。他们熟悉代码重构的技巧,能够优化代码的性能和可扩展性。他们了解软件工程的原则和最佳实践,能够使用版本控制工具进行团队协作。
-
学习能力和创新意识:编程厉害的人具备良好的学习能力和创新意识。他们能够主动学习新的编程语言和框架,并能够将新的技术应用到实际项目中。他们关注行业的最新动态和趋势,参与技术社区的讨论和分享,不断提升自己的技术水平。
-
团队合作和沟通能力:编程厉害的人懂得团队合作和良好的沟通。他们能够与团队成员有效地合作,理解和遵循项目的需求和计划,与他人分享自己的想法和经验,解决团队中的问题和冲突。
总之,编程厉害的人不仅仅是掌握了一些编程技巧和工具,更重要的是他们具备扎实的基础知识、解决问题的能力、关注代码质量和可维护性、具备学习能力和创新意识,以及良好的团队合作和沟通能力。
1年前 -